Equilibrium of the acid-activated system clinoptilolite tuff – ethanol solution of β-carotene

The equilibrium of the acid- activated system of clinoptilolite tuff - solution of ethanol of β -
carotene was studied in this work. The change in the mechanism of interaction of the system with increasing
concentration of provitamin A was evaluated based on the analysis of the isotherm. The adsorption of β-
carotene from dilute solutions was described by Langmuir model. Monolayer fixing of sorbate within the
structural matrix of the sorbent was determined by the formation of hydrogen bonds between provitamin A
and isolated silanol groups. Formation of polymolecular layers due to the association of β-carotene provided
by hydrophobic interactions. Nitrogen physisorption was utilized to observe changes in the surface area
properties, porosity of the zeolite after the adsorption of β-carotene.
